Output 0889400daf8f33a2745b05b3bba1fe3bee602890bba256608d6e8f1cf2a7d912:1

value
369950
script pubkey
OP_HASH160 OP_PUSHBYTES_20 af96dda589b87621284092835782c0a9dd05cb20 OP_EQUAL
address
3HhSuTHwAsjZSG6VqvMByUrVfo3gb4GR8f
transaction
0889400daf8f33a2745b05b3bba1fe3bee602890bba256608d6e8f1cf2a7d912
spent
true